Derby County host Middlesbrough in a stand-out Championship match at Pride Park.
Victory could put Derby into the top-half of the table, whilst Boro could go top with a win depending on results elsewhere.
Team News
Ebou Adams is a doubt for Derby after he missed their Carabao Cup win over Chesterfield with a foot injury.
Corey Blackett-Taylor (quad) could also be available for selection.
Middlesbrough have no fresh injury concerns to report after their midweek cup win at Leeds, although manager – Michael Carrick will again rotate his squad.
Alex Bangura, Tommy Smith (both Achilles) and Marcus Forss (hamstring) are still sidelined.

Stat Attack
- Derby have won just two of their last nine meetings against Middlesbrough (W2, D4, L3).
- Middlesbrough are unbeaten in five of their last seven trips to Derby (W2, D3, L2).
- There has never been consecutive goalless draws between Derby and Boro at Pride Park in all competitions.
- Derby have kept clean sheets in five of their last six home matches (W6).
- Emmanuel Latte Lath has scored in Boro’s last four league matches on the road (W1, D3).
